Murrow Primary Academy seek to appoint an inspirational, dedicated, enthusiastic and caring Level2Teaching Assistant to join our experienced team.

We are looking for someone with relevant experience who will bring enthusiasm and a commitment to children's learning to our happy and friendly school.

The right candidate will need to be adaptable, enthusiastic, highly motivated and have the ability to work as part of a team. They must demonstrate full commitment to the school and its aim to raise standards.

Every day you will be assisting in teaching language, literacy and numeracy helping the class reach the early learning goals of the national curriculum, along with encouraging good behaviour.

Murrow Primary Academy is part of the Diamond Learning Partnership Trust, a charitable multi-academy trust (MAT)specialisingin the Primary sector.   We are building a thriving community of schools that succeed on behalf of their children.  The Family of Academies within the Trust currently incorporates 14 schools.As such, joining our MAT means joining an organisation with an array of developmental and career opportunities.
